The Cumberland/North Yarmouth Lions Club is accepting orders until Monday, Nov. 20, for its 28th Annual Fresh Florida Citrus Sale to benefit Greely High School scholarships. Funds from the sale will also benefit Project Graduation. Three 20-pound citrus assortments are available: all oranges; all grapefruit; or 50/50 oranges and grapefruit. Each box is $34 and […]

Falmouth presents Boston Post Cane to Betty Shively
Falmouth resident Betty Shively, 101, recently received the town’s Boston Post Cane in recognition of being Falmouth’s oldest resident. Shively, who has lived in Falmouth for 23 years, was born Grace Elizabeth McComb in Haddonfield, New Jersey, on July 23, 1922. She graduated from Temple University in 1944 with a degree in medical technology and […]
